The FIBA EuroBasket 2005 Division B was the first EuroBasket Division B tournament, the lower tier of the EuroBasket Tournament. At the same time that Division A had the European Championship, division B had a championship to determine which teams would get promoted into division A for the following year.

Contents

Macedonia and Denmark were promoted to the EuroBasket 2007 qualification.

Format

The fifteen teams were allocated in four groups. The winners of each group played a two-legged tie. The winners of each heat qualified for the EuroBasket 2007 qualification.

  • Qualification Games

    Macedonia won 200–137 and advanced to Eurobasket 2007 Division A

    Denmark won 152–150 and advanced to Eurobasket 2007 Division A
